July 13, 2023Assorted Maricultured Sea Fan 3 Pack
Assorted Maricultured Sea Fan 3 Pack is a pack of three different types of sea fans that are maricultured, meaning they are sustainably grown in the ocean rather than harvested from the wild. Each sea fan in the pack has a unique shape and coloration, ranging from delicate branching structures to more robust and intricate shapes. These sea fans can add a beautiful and natural look to any aquarium, providing a unique and dynamic element to the overall aquascape. It’s important to note that sea fans require moderate to high water flow and should be placed in an area with strong water movement. They also require stable water parameters and regular supplementation of calcium and trace elements to support healthy growth. With proper care, the Assorted Maricultured Sea Fan 3 Pack can thrive in a reef aquarium, providing a stunning and sustainable addition to your underwater world.

Green Goniopora Coral
Call for PriceGreen Goniopora Coral, also known as flower pot coral, is a species of stony coral that belongs to the family Poritidae. It is characterized by its small polyps that form flower-like structures in various shades of green. The polyps extend during the day to feed on plankton and retract at night for protection. Green Goniopora Coral is a popular choice for reef aquariums due to its vibrant color and unique appearance. However, it requires careful attention and specific water parameters to thrive in captivity.
